We have a highly skilled tuner at PTUNING that he done tune on most 350z/370z/G35/G37 as well. Up Rev isn't new to him because he will not stop tuning till he feel the vehicle have reach to the max for best tuning he can offer. Usually tuning session is longer than 30 mins, it take 2-4 hours or longer to perfect the tune, it given more time to tune such as cool-down break to let the engine cool down as the engine is turn off and turn back on for re-tune.

damn, I didn't know protuner shops even did these. From my experience the tuners want to get it on the dyno to make sure its perfect... Even if their profit isn't as high. Maybe its just a west coast thing tho IDK :bowrofl:

If you're going to do it you better do the full dyno tune, for $500 with no dyno you're better off getting Osiris standard direct from uprev with the etunes. At least then you get the cable.
